Sunday's win marked the first time Mariners recorded three consecutive shutouts in franchise history. They won the three-game set against the Pirates by scores of 6-0, 1-0 and 1-0.
The Mariners came close to taking a 1-0 lead in the first on a single by Jorge Polanco, but Pirates center fielder Oneil Cruz made a 105.2 mph throw to nab Seattle’s J.P. Crawford at the plate.
